It’s almost that time of the year again! Yes, rAge 2025 is taking place in early December, and we are on the edge of our collective seats for another fantastic spectacle in the annual South African event series. There is, of course, a lot going on, from the iconic BYOC LAN to 180+ exhibitors for attendees to enjoy.

You can escape to “planet rAge” from 5 to 7 December 2025, and experience so much tech, esports, gaming, and more, that your head might just explode. The event takes place at Fourways Mall.

Address: Fourways Mall – Level 8, 11 Ruby Cl, Witkoppen, Sandton, Gauteng 2068 South Africa

For the uninitiated, you can purchase tickets via Howler, with the starting price at R220 per person. The mega-event takes place from 09:00 to 18:00 SAST daily.

RGB Gaming – School’s in Session

What’s next? RGB Gaming is dragging the school bell into the arena with a blistering line-up of student tournaments. 162 students. 32 schools. Five tournaments. Three days. Five new champions. That’s Minecraft, Rocket League, The Finals, and every single game promises the kind of drama and excitement you would find at a world-class sporting event. Esports in education just levelled up.

ACGL comes to rAge with Carry1st

Feast on a jam-packed esports playground designed for every type of gamer. Across the weekend, attendees can jump into quick-fire mini-tournaments and challenges featuring:

  • Racing Leaderboards – set your fastest lap and fight for the top of the board.
  • EAFC Battles – fast-paced football showdowns for players of all skill levels.
  • Fighting Game Cups – community-driven brackets across popular fighting titles.
  • Daily Competitions and Spot Prizes – fresh formats and new challenges every day.

From casual gamers to die-hard competitors, the ACGL stand will be buzzing with action, prizes, and non-stop energy. Swing by, compete, or just soak up the esports hype, there’s something for everyone.

Carry1st is bringing something truly special to rAge this year with an exclusive Call of Duty: Mobile experience you won’t find anywhere else in the world. Visitors will get hands-on with an early build of the brand-new DMZ mode, giving players the chance to play unreleased content before it becomes available to the public globally.

Players can also compete on the Carry1st CODM leaderboard throughout the weekend, with the top performer walking away with a brand-new iPhone 17. If you’re a CODM fan, or just want bragging rights as one of the first people to play DMZ, make sure you don’t miss out on the CODM and Carry1st Arena.

Call of Duty finals – powered by Monster Energy

If you thought finals were for books and stress naps, think again. The Monster Call of Duty Invitational is locked in and ready for battle, bringing a showdown of South Africa’s top talent for the country’s first competitive look at Black Ops 7. Four elite teams have been called up – Nixuh, FE4R, Highborn, and Aerial, and they will be bringing their clutch plays in 4v4 Hardpoint, Search and Destroy, and Overload matchups.

Whether you’re a hardened CoD warlord or just CoD-curious, prepare for adrenaline, noise, and total immersion.

Varsity Esports finals

Rocket League. EAFC25. Valorant. The top South African university teams are about to explode on stage with R90K in prizes and the title of Varsity Esports Champions on the line. It’s fast. It’s loud. It’s where future esports stars start building their legacy.

Mamelodi Sundowns Esports Championship

Football meets firepower with the Sundowns Esports Championship and R200K up for grabs. These EA FC players have battled through qualifiers at Puma stores and online matches just to reach the rAge main stage. The Grand Final kicks off on Sunday – bring your voice, because this one’s going to get rowdy.

Kasi Flare 2025

Grassroots greatness gets its spot in the limelight with Kasi Flare. Born in township gaming hubs across South Africa, these EA FC competitors have earned their spot on the rAge stage. Finals go down Friday with R60K in the pot, but the real win? Pride, passion, and putting township esports on the map.

Mastercard Nedbank Summoner Tournament – League of Legends final

LoL fans, assemble. The Mastercard Nedbank Summoner Tournament brings the top four teams, fresh off two intense qualifiers, into one final brawl. Strategy, teamwork, and pixel-perfect plays rule here, with R100K in loot waiting at the end. Grand Final kicks off Sunday.
